This is the second time I have coerced a model’s escort into posing for the tarot deck as well. And once again I am pretty pleased with the result. Kenny looks great with a black eye, I think. I’m starting to really like this high detail, desaturated 300 effect I am using lately. Originally the staff cards were going to be high saturation, but I think the grainy look suits them better. It makes a nice contrast to the sword cards I think.

Yet another tarot card complete. I think Yara was perfect for my Queen of Swords. She had just the right mix of sex appeal and sophistication. When I found out she was a belly dancer as well, I knew exactly where I wanted to take this card. I modified the illustration processing technique slightly from what I did with the Jack of Swords card, and I think I’m pleased with the results. Its a little less comic booky than my original technique. I think it lends more of a fantasy look. The question is, should I stick with it? Should I change the Jack to look like this as well or should I allow some variance of style between cards of the same suit?
